Calculate the pH at the equivalence point for the titration of 0.100 M methylamine (CH3NH2) with 0.100 M HCl. The Kb of methylamine is 5.0× 10–4.

OpenStudy (vincent-lyon.fr):

Tip: at equivalence the solution is that of the weak acid CH3NH3+ with a new concentration (lower than 0.100 M because of dilution).
